Our hot melt glue machine is a sophisticated piece of equipment designed for precise and efficient glue application. It utilizes a controlled system to melt and dispense the glue onto the edge banding material before it's applied to the furniture piece. The consistent application of the right amount of hot melt glue is paramount. Too little glue, and the banding will not adhere properly, leading to peeling and lifting. Too much glue, and it can ooze out onto the visible surface, creating an unsightly mess and requiring laborious cleanup. Finding the optimal balance is achieved through careful calibration and regular maintenance.
Glue Selection and Temperature Control: The type of hot melt glue used is fundamental to the success of the process. We meticulously select glues based on several factors, including the type of edge banding material (PVC, melamine, ABS, etc.), the substrate material (wood, particleboard, MDF), and the anticipated environmental conditions the finished product will endure. Different glues have varying melting points and viscosities, demanding precise temperature control within the hot melt glue machine. Our system incorporates advanced temperature sensors and controllers that maintain a consistent glue temperature, ensuring optimal viscosity and application. Fluctuations in temperature can significantly impact the glue's adhesion properties, leading to inconsistencies in the final product.
Glue Application Rate and Pressure: The rate at which the hot melt glue is applied is crucial. This is adjusted based on the speed of the edge banding passing through the machine and the width of the banding itself. A higher application rate may be necessary for wider banding or faster production speeds, but this must be carefully calibrated to avoid excessive glue usage and waste. The pressure applied to the glue roller is another critical factor. Insufficient pressure can result in uneven glue distribution, leading to weak bonding and potential failure. Excessive pressure can cause the glue to be squeezed out excessively, resulting in unwanted glue lines on the finished product. We regularly monitor and adjust the pressure using precision instruments to maintain consistency and optimize glue usage.
Pre-Treatment of the Edge Banding: Before the edge banding enters the hot melt glue machine, we often perform pre-treatment to ensure optimal adhesion. This can involve cleaning the banding to remove dust, debris, or any surface contaminants that might interfere with the glue's ability to bond effectively. In some cases, a pre-application of primer can enhance adhesion, particularly with more challenging substrates or edge banding materials. This pre-treatment step is crucial for ensuring a consistent and strong bond throughout the production process.
Maintenance and Calibration: Regular maintenance and calibration of the hot melt glue machine are paramount to maintaining consistent and high-quality glue application. We employ a rigorous preventative maintenance schedule that includes regular cleaning of the glue tank, inspection of the glue rollers, and replacement of worn parts. Our technicians are highly trained in the calibration of the machine, ensuring that the temperature, pressure, and application rate are precisely controlled and consistently meet our stringent quality standards. Any deviations are immediately addressed to minimize production downtime and ensure consistent product quality.
Quality Control Measures: To ensure that the hot melt glue application process consistently meets our quality standards, we implement rigorous quality control measures throughout the process. This includes regular inspections of the glue application, visual checks for excessive or insufficient glue, and testing of the bond strength using standardized methods. Any defects are immediately identified and addressed, ensuring that only products meeting our high-quality standards leave our factory.
